## Further reading

So you want to know more about the Lampwick firmware channel — fair enough, it trips everyone up at first. The short version: devices poll the Emberline update service, grab a signed manifest, and stage the image on the B partition before swapping. Rollouts go canary → 5% → full, and you can pin fleets by hardware revision. We'll walk through a live rollout at the weekly sync. The channel architecture doc, signing policy, and staged-rollout playbook are all collected on the internal page below.

operations page: https://superset.kelvicorp.example/pipeline/run/display/view/9edfe8e23ee3f5ff

Title: Gateway returns 429 for whitelisted internal callers

Priority: High. The Corvane API gateway rate-limits the batch-sync service even though it's on the internal allowlist. Cause: allowlist lookup keys on service name, but batch-sync rotated its identity to batch-sync-v2 last sprint, so it falls into the default tenant bucket (100 rps). Workaround: add the new name to the allowlist config and redeploy the edge tier. Proper fix: key on service ID, not name. New folks: don't hand-edit prod config. Repro confirmed on the build tagged below.

trace token, yajef-bajeg: htk3_b5d

Escalation, Bramblework hermetic-build migration: reviewers blocked on toolchain pins or sandbox failures should not approve workarounds that fetch from the network. Re-run with the sealed cache first. If the cache misses persist, flag the target in the migration tracker and hold the change. Unresolvable within one business day: escalate to the build-infra rotation at the address below.

pager mailbox: casix@tolvaqsys.internal